Abstract

본 발명은 진공을 필요로 하는 평판 표시소자의 가스 배기를 위한 구멍과 유리관을 간단하고도 안정감 있게 연결하고 그주변의 밀봉도를 개선할 수 있도록 한 평판 표시소자의 유리관 연결방법에 관한 것으로, 이를 위하여 본 발명은, 비시청면인 하부기판에 형성된 배기구멍에 연결하고자 하는 가스 배출용 유리관의 삽입이 가능한 구멍을 갖는 환형 디스크에 상기 유리관을 조합하고, 배기구멍 주위중 환형 디스크를 접착하고자 하는 부분에 스크린 프린팅을 수행하며, 환형 디스크가 조합된 유리관을 배기구멍과 일치하도록 정렬한 다음 유리관과 환형 디스크가 면하는 부분에 프릿 유리를 바르고 소성함으로서 유리관을 배기구멍에 연결하도록 함으로서, 흔들림 없이 보다 안정되게 유리관을 배기구멍에 연결할 수 있어 평판 표시소자의 제조시에 배기공정에서의 작업효율을 효과적으로 개선할 수 있는 것이다.The present invention relates to a method for connecting a glass tube of a flat panel display device, which enables simple and stable connection between a hole and a glass tube for evacuation of a flat panel display device requiring a vacuum, and improves the sealing of the surroundings thereof. To this end, the present invention is a combination of the glass tube to the annular disk having a hole that can be inserted into the gas discharge glass tube to be connected to the exhaust hole formed in the lower substrate, the non-viewing surface, the portion to be bonded to the annular disk around the exhaust hole Screen printing is carried out, and the glass tube combined with the annular disc is aligned with the exhaust hole, and then the glass tube is connected to the exhaust hole by applying and firing frit glass on the part facing the glass tube and the annular disc, thereby making it more stable without shaking. The glass tube can be connected to the exhaust hole so that the flat panel display device can be It can effectively improve the working efficiency of the machine in the process.

Claims (3)

형광체층과 이 형광체층에 에너지를 제공하는 애노드 전극층을 갖는 상부기판과, 전자들을 방출하기 위한에미터와 방출된 전자들을 가속시키기 위한 게이트와 가스 배출용 배기구멍을 갖는 하부기판과, 이들 두 기판이 소정의기설정 간격만큼 이격되도록 유지시키는 지지수단을 포함하는 평판 표시소자에서의 가스 배출용 유리관 연결 방법에 있어서, 상기 하부기판에 형성된 상기 배기구멍에 연결하고자 하는 가스 배출용 유리관의 삽입이 가능한 구멍을 갖는 환형 디스크에 상기 유리관을 조합하는 단계; 상기 배기구멍 주위중 상기 환형 디스크를 접착하고자 하는 부분에 스크린 프린팅을 수행하는 단계; 및 상기 환형 디스크가 조합된 유리관을 상기 배기구멍과 일치하도록 정렬한 다음 상기 유리관과 환형디스크가 면하는 부분에 프릿 유리를 바르고 소성함으로서 상기 유리관을 상기 배기구멍에 연결하는 단계를 포함하는 평판 표시소자의 유리관 연결방법.An upper substrate having a phosphor layer and an anode electrode layer for providing energy to the phosphor layer, an lower substrate having an emitter for emitting electrons, a gate for accelerating the emitted electrons, and an exhaust hole for gas discharge, and these two substrates In the method of connecting a glass tube for discharging gas in a flat panel display device comprising support means for keeping it spaced apart by a predetermined predetermined interval, the gas discharging glass tube to be connected to the exhaust hole formed in the lower substrate can be inserted. Combining the glass tube in an annular disk having holes; Performing screen printing on a portion of the periphery of the exhaust hole to which the annular disk is to be bonded; And aligning the glass tube combined with the annular disc to match the exhaust hole, and then connecting the glass tube to the exhaust hole by applying and firing frit glass on a portion facing the glass tube and the annular disc. How to connect the glass tube 제1항에 있어서, 상기 환형 디스크는 유리인 것을 특징으로 하는 평판 표시소자의 유리관 연결방법.The method of claim 1, wherein the annular disk is glass. 제2항에 있어서, 상기 환형 디스크의 외곽부분은 그의 내측에서 외측 방향으로 폴리싱된 것을 특징으로 하는 평판 표시소자의 유리관 연결방법.The glass tube connecting method of claim 2, wherein the outer portion of the annular disk is polished from the inner side to the outer side thereof. ※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.※ Note: The disclosure is based on the initial application.
